  • Aguas Dulces: Aguas Dulces is a charming coastal city located approximately 17.7km from Costa de Oro. Known for its seasonal influx of visitors, the peak months from December to February attract those seeking an outdoor adventure and stunning scenery. The beautiful beach is a highlight, perfect for relaxation or family outings, while the nearby national parks offer opportunities for hiking and exploration. Aguas Dulces provides a tranquil escape, allowing you to immerse yourself in nature and enjoy the vibrant local community.
  • Cabo Polonio: Just 6.4km from Costa de Oro, Cabo Polonio is a unique destination accessible only by 4x4 vehicles, enhancing its charm and adventure. This city sees moderate seasonal tourism, with the busiest months being December through February. Visitors flock here for the breathtaking scenery and activities like swimming along the beautiful beaches. The surrounding national state park and nature reserves are perfect for wildlife enthusiasts and those looking to connect with nature. Cabo Polonio’s rustic atmosphere and stunning landscapes make it a must-visit.

  • Cabo Polonio National Park: A stunning natural reserve situated 8.0km from Costa de Oro, this park offers outdoor enthusiasts breathtaking scenery and adventurous trails. Explore its unique dunes and diverse wildlife, making it a perfect spot for nature walks and photography.
  • Cabo Polonio Lighthouse: Located 8.0km away, this historic lighthouse stands as a cultural landmark, providing insight into the region's maritime history. Climb to the top for panoramic views of the rugged coastline and enjoy the serene atmosphere.
  • Bosque de Ombues: Approximately 11.3km from Costa de Oro, this enchanting forest invites visitors to experience its tranquil environment. Wander through its lush greenery and discover various trails, ideal for those seeking adventure in nature.

What's the seasonal weather in Costa de Oro?
The hottest months are usually January and February, with an average temperature of 21°C, while the coldest months are July and August, with an average of 12°C. Average annual precipitation for Costa de Oro is 1385 mm.
